**Postmortem timeline — Farelight pricing experiment**

14:22 — On-call paged after checkout conversions dropped sharply on the Farelight platform. Investigation showed the ticket-pricing experiment had begun serving the treatment price to 100% of traffic instead of the intended 10% split, due to a misconfigured rollout flag pushed earlier that afternoon. Experiment was halted at 14:41 and prices reverted. The deploy responsible was identified by the token recorded below.

session token of fadug-hahap = htk3_554

Handover: the N+1 fix on Burrowhale's GraphQL layer. Quick recap for the sync — the reviews resolver was firing one query per author, so big org pages did 400+ round trips. I swapped it to a batched dataloader keyed on author ID; p95 on that endpoint dropped about 70%. One gotcha: the loader cache is per-request, so don't reuse it in background jobs. Benchmarks, before/after traces, and the remaining resolvers still on my hit list are written up on the internal page.

dashboard of bagep-taguf = https://vault.nelvrodata.internal/ticket

**Checklist item 7 — Checkout load test.** Before tagging the Cartwheel release, run the full checkout-flow load suite against staging with the Tillford payment stub enabled, ramping to 500 virtual shoppers over ten minutes. Verify p99 latency stays under 800ms and no cart-merge errors appear. Record results in the release folder, and paste the build token directly beneath this line.

pipeline stamp: htk31_3c6b63a1fd55b8745625d3b6ce9c5fc

Subject: FD leak hunt — where to start

Welcome aboard. The Brambleton API workers are slowly leaking file descriptors; we restart them nightly as a stopgap. Your task this rotation is to capture lsof snapshots before and after load tests and attach them to the tracking ticket. The full investigation notes and snapshot procedure are documented here.

wiki page, kahog-hahig: https://vault.zemvargrid.internal/display/deploy/repo/settings/merge_requests/job/settings/6f3b933774dbc5320a4daa18